ARC 和 MRC FMDB作为一个优秀的通用第三方数据库框架,无论在ARC还是MRC下,都可以自动匹配。 使用 在FMDB中,有三个重要的类: FMDatabase:是一个提供SQLite数据库的类,每一个SQLite的对象对应一个数据库,用于执行SQL语句。 FMResultSet:在FMDat ...
分类:
数据库 时间:
2016-09-02 17:21:35
阅读次数:
196
在FMDB下载文件后,工程中必须导入如下文件,并使用 libsqlite3.dylib 依赖包 FMDB同时兼容ARC和非ARC工程,会自动根据工程配置来调整相关的内存管理代码。 FMDB常用类: FMDatabase : 一个单一的SQLite数据库,用于执行SQL语句。FMResultSet : ...
分类:
数据库 时间:
2016-06-22 15:50:16
阅读次数:
344
一、前言如上一章所讲,FMDB源码主要有以下几个文件组成:
FMResultSet : 表示FMDatabase执行查询之后的结果集。
FMDatabase : 表示一个单独的SQLite数据库操作实例,通过它可以对数据库进行增删改查等等操作。
FMDatabaseAdditions : 扩展FMDatabase类,新增对查询结果只返回单个值的方法进行简化,对表、列是否存在,版本号,校验SQL等等功...
分类:
移动开发 时间:
2016-04-29 15:39:06
阅读次数:
297
?什么是FMDB ?FMDB的优点 FMDB有三个主要的类 ?FMDatabase ?FMResultSet ?FMDatabaseQueue 使用 导入文件 包括第二个文件及第一个文件里面的为swift提供的头文件 添加并配置桥接文件 并#import 导入sqlite3.tbd框架 编译看是否报 ...
分类:
数据库 时间:
2016-04-07 12:04:39
阅读次数:
554
FMDB第三方库
导入头文件
#import?"FMDatabase.h"
#import?"FMResultSet.h"
FMDatabase?*_database;//数据库对象
-?(void)readData{
????//1.获取数据库文件的路径
????NSArray?*path=NSSearchPat...
分类:
移动开发 时间:
2015-10-21 19:33:50
阅读次数:
145
1.什么是FMDB?
FMDB是iOS平台下SQLite数据库,只不过它是OC方式封装了C语言的SQLite语句,使用起来更加面向对象
2.FMDB的优点:1.使用起来更加面向对象; 2.对比苹果自带的 Core Data 数据管理工具更加的轻量级,更加的灵活,而且FMDB支持跨平台; 3.提供多线程下的数据安全保护机制,有效地防止数据混乱
3.FMDM中重要的类:
FMDBDataBase: 它代表一个数据库对象,(我们需要创建数据库对象时就使用这个类)
FMDBDataBaseQueue...
分类:
移动开发 时间:
2015-10-16 23:25:50
阅读次数:
494
FMDB第三方库 导入头文件 #import "FMDatabase.h" #import "FMResultSet.h" FMDatabase *_database;//数据库对象 -?(void)readData{
????//1.获取数据库文件的路径
????NSArray?*path=NSSearchPathFor...
分类:
数据库 时间:
2015-10-12 10:50:58
阅读次数:
289
FMDB是ios平台下解析sqlite的第三方数据库管理框架,使用非常方便,而且提供了多线程安全的数据库操作,相比coredata来说更加灵活和轻量级。 fmdb主要有三个类别: fmdatabase:用来执行sql语句; fmresultset:用来使用fmdatabase执...
分类:
数据库 时间:
2015-10-12 00:43:08
阅读次数:
497
FMDB有三个主要的类1. FMDatabase 一个FMDatabase对象就代表一个单独的SQLLite数据库 用来执行SQL语句2.FMResultSet 使用FMDatabase执行查询后的结果集合3.FMDatabaseQueue 用于在多线程中执行多个查询或更新,它是线程安全的文件路径有...
分类:
移动开发 时间:
2015-09-08 23:29:18
阅读次数:
380
核心类 FMDatabase 一个FMDatabase对象就代表一个单独的SQLite数据库 用来执行SQL语句 FMResultSet 使用FMDatabase执行查询后的结果集 FMDatabaseQueue 用于多线程中执行多个查询或更新,它是线程安全的 打开数据...
分类:
数据库 时间:
2015-08-17 14:11:11
阅读次数:
241